Suppliers Bargaining Power
The automotive parts supply market displays supplier concentration, with major players controlling substantial market share. This structure allows suppliers to wield greater influence during negotiations with companies like Musashi Seimitsu. For instance, Bosch's 2023 sales reached approximately $93 billion, showcasing its significant market power. Denso and Continental AG also possess considerable leverage, backed by their technological expertise and diverse product offerings, affecting pricing and supply terms.
Switching suppliers presents challenges for Musashi, including time and resources for finding and assessing new ones. Production disruptions and re-engineering parts to fit new components also add to these costs. High switching costs strengthen existing suppliers' bargaining power, as Musashi faces significant hurdles in changing providers. In 2024, the average cost to switch suppliers in the automotive industry, where Musashi operates, can range from $50,000 to $200,000, depending on the complexity of components and the need for retooling.

Customers Bargaining Power
Large buyers, like Honda, significantly influence Musashi's pricing. Honda's substantial orders give it leverage to negotiate lower prices. In 2024, automotive giants' cost-cutting pressures intensified. This concentration of sales amplifies the impact on Musashi's profit margins. The company needs to manage its pricing strategy carefully.
Automotive and motorcycle manufacturers are highly price-sensitive, operating in a fiercely competitive market. They continuously look for cost reductions, pressuring suppliers like Musashi to offer competitive pricing. This sensitivity is heightened during economic downturns; for example, in 2023, global auto sales saw fluctuations due to economic uncertainties. In 2024, the trend is expected to continue.
Musashi's customer power is influenced by switching costs. Automotive manufacturers can switch suppliers relatively easily. If costs are low, buyers can find alternatives if Musashi's prices aren't competitive. In 2024, the automotive industry saw increased supplier scrutiny, highlighting this dynamic.

Rivalry Among Competitors
The automotive parts sector sees intense rivalry due to many vendors. This fragmentation boosts competition as firms fight for market share. Musashi battles giants like Bosch and Denso. In 2024, the global auto parts market was valued at over $1.5 trillion, highlighting the scale of competition.
The automotive parts market shows moderate growth, fueled by a growing vehicle parc and EV demand. This growth isn't booming, creating a competitive landscape. In 2024, the global automotive parts market was valued at approximately $1.3 trillion. Slower growth boosts competition as companies vie for market share; for example, in 2024, the EV parts segment grew by about 20%.
Musashi Porter's product differentiation faces challenges because many auto parts are standardized. This standardization fuels price wars, squeezing profit margins. To combat this, Musashi could leverage AI-driven innovations for a competitive edge. In 2024, the automotive parts market saw a 3% profit margin decline due to intense price competition.

Exit Barriers
High exit barriers in the automotive parts industry significantly affect competitive rivalry. These barriers often include substantial investments in specialized equipment and long-term contracts, making it difficult for companies to leave the market. This can lead to overcapacity as firms continue operations even with losses, intensifying price wars. For example, in 2024, the automotive parts sector saw a 3.5% decrease in average profit margins, reflecting this intense competition.

Entrants Threaten
Musashi Porter faces a moderate threat from new entrants due to high capital needs. The automotive parts industry demands substantial investment in specialized machinery, R&D, and robust supply chains. For instance, in 2024, setting up a new auto parts plant can cost upwards of $50 million. These financial barriers limit the number of companies that can realistically enter the market, safeguarding Musashi's position.
Musashi, an established automotive parts player, leverages economies of scale, cutting per-unit costs. New entrants face an uphill battle against these lower costs, hindering market share gains. For instance, Musashi's 2024 revenue was $1.2 billion, reflecting cost efficiencies. This scale advantage makes it tough for newcomers to match pricing.
Musashi benefits from brand recognition and strong customer loyalty, especially with major automakers. New competitors struggle to match this established trust. In 2024, Musashi's long-standing relationships with companies like Honda provided a stable revenue base. This loyalty significantly reduces the threat of new entrants.

Regulatory and Certification Requirements
The automotive sector's stringent regulatory landscape presents a significant barrier to entry. New companies must comply with complex rules and get necessary certifications, which takes time and money. For instance, standards like UNECE R155, which mandates cybersecurity management systems, increase the complexity and compliance costs. These hurdles can deter potential entrants, safeguarding established firms like Musashi Porter.
- Compliance costs can be substantial, potentially reaching millions of dollars for new entrants.
- The certification process can take 1-3 years, delaying market entry.
- Regulations vary by region, adding to the complexity of global expansion.
- Failure to comply can result in hefty fines and product recalls.
